As the digital landscape continues to evolve, so do the threats that businesses face. Cybersecurity has become a top priority for enterprises around the globe, and artificial intelligence (AI) is emerging as a powerful ally in the fight against cybercrime.
AI technologies are now being utilized to enhance security protocols, analyze large datasets for anomalies, and provide real-time threat detection. This shift towards automated defenses allows companies to respond to security breaches more swiftly and effectively.
Machine learning, a subset of AI, enables systems to learn from data patterns and improve over time. By analyzing historical data, machine learning models can identify potential threats before they escalate, significantly reducing the risk of breaches.
With AI-driven analytics, organizations can monitor their networks in real-time, identifying and neutralizing threats as they occur. This proactive approach not only safeguards sensitive data but also helps maintain customer trust.
Despite the advantages, integrating AI into existing security frameworks poses challenges. Organizations must consider the quality of their data, potential biases in algorithm training, and the need for ongoing maintenance of these intelligent systems.
Looking forward, the role of AI in cybersecurity is poised to expand further. As machine learning algorithms evolve, they will become more adept at identifying sophisticated cyber threats, making them indispensable to enterprise security strategies.
In conclusion, AI is revolutionizing the cybersecurity landscape. By harnessing the power of AI, businesses can not only enhance their security measures but also ensure a safer digital environment for their customers.
